You were connected in fastboot mode you only need that to flash kernels and such. You need to be connected in FLASH mode when flashing a new firmware. With your phone turned off and when your prompted hold the BACK button and plug in the usb cable, the led will turn GREEN which is flash mode and flashing should begin as normal

Just find the soft brick thread at the top of this forum...it'll solve nearly any software related problem you're having...its just a matter of being patient and letting the phone battery completely die...
The main soft brick most owners run in to is trying to hard reset the phone when the device is in a state that you shouldn't do that...holding volume down for 10 seconds with the power button for 3 vibrates is a sure way to completely trash the kernel if the phone is in some sort of problematic state...
you then need to make sure the phone is not responding to anything...no button presses or combinations give any sort of response...then put the phone on the WALL charger...if the battery has not died yet, you'll get no LED when plugged in...don't worry about it being plugged in, this is NOT charging the phone yet...its just a good gauge for when the battery completely dies...after 10+ hours, the LED should start to blink red...leave it on there...after another couple of hours, it should turn solid red...now you're getting somewhere...
you can either get flashtool ready and try to start flashing back to a 'safe' firmware and/or just the kernel...or leave it on the charger until its solid green...which will remove any threat of the device having enough battery to complete the charge...If you take the phone off when LED is solid red, but still not getting into flashmode properly...its need to charge a little longer, and always use the wall charger for this...it charges much faster...
NEVER try to start the phone in this state, though...you'll end up right back where you started...the brick is happening because of corrupted boot data, which will be on the device until you flash over it...the hoops you have to jump through to fix it is all because of having a sealed battery...thats why it takes so long and is so annoying, but what is causing the problem is actually very simple to fix...you just have to be patient and read all the tutorials in order to get out of it...

Noticed on your first post you wrote that you hold the back button then attached the usb did you do this when flashtool said or before, you need to connect the usb exactly when flashtool tells you to like below step 5
(1) How to flash a stock .ftf Rom
(2) load & place .ftf rom in Windows/flashtool/firmware folder
(3) Open flashtool press lightening icon press flashmode
(4) Select your .ftf you placed in flashtool /firmware folder earlier
(5) Wait! Flashtool will tell you to connect your phone!
(6) Press & hold back button while connecting phone to PC green light will come on.
(7) Wait while flashtool starts flashing your stock rom.When finished it will tell you to reboot
(8) Finished unplug switch your phone on done!
Sorry if you already do it like this but some people forget and connect the usb too early Also I would recommend downloading a different version of flashtool some people have managed to get there phone working by using a older version of flashtool:good:

That is a simple soft-brick/bootloop (depending on who you ask, I'd say bootloop).
Charge the phone for a couple of hours and then flash stock firmware with flashtool. To do this you will need to download the stock firmware ftf (these can ALL be found in the general section, don't ask for links) and also flashtool (http://www.flashtool.net/downloads.php). Move the ftf to the firmware folder to where you extracted flashtool to (the C: is the best bet).
Once you have both of those things and your phone has charge in it open flashtool. Then click on the lightning bolt icon and then flashmode. Select the firmware you have downloaded.
UNTICK Wipe cache and data.
Click flash.
Wait for flashtool to tell you to connect your phone in flashmode (do this by holding volume down (I think) while the phone is off and you are connecting the USB cable).
Wait for the firmware to finish flashing.
If you get an error saying that loader.sin has finished processing with errors open the ftf with WinRar (or something similar) and delete the loader.sin file and make sure that you save the changes to the ftf.
If you are still stuck on the Sony logo after flashing, remove your battery and then put it back in and try to turn on the device again. If you are still stuck on the Sony logo after that you will have to wipe the cache and data with flashtool.

Flashtool will definitely detect it, don't worry. PC Companion needs the phone to actually be booted to be able to detect it, whereas flashtool only needs the phone to be in either fastboot mode or flash mode to detect it. Both of these modes are initiated by the user when they are plugging in the USB cable and holding the respective volume button and the phone is off.
